34
<p><strong>- Divisibility by 7:</strong>Double the last digit (9 × 2 = 18), subtract it from the rest (41 - 18 = 23). Since 23 is not divisible by 7, 419 is not divisible by 7.</p>
33
<p><strong>- Divisibility by 7:</strong>Double the last digit (9 × 2 = 18), subtract it from the rest (41 - 18 = 23). Since 23 is not divisible by 7, 419 is not divisible by 7.</p>
35
<p><strong>- Divisibility by 11:</strong>Alternating sum of the digits (4 - 1 + 9 = 12) is not divisible by 11, so 419 is not divisible by 11.</p>
34
<p><strong>- Divisibility by 11:</strong>Alternating sum of the digits (4 - 1 + 9 = 12) is not divisible by 11, so 419 is not divisible by 11.</p>
36
<p><strong>Since 419 is not divisible by any of these, it has no divisors other than 1 and itself, confirming it is a prime number.</strong></p>
35
<p><strong>Since 419 is not divisible by any of these, it has no divisors other than 1 and itself, confirming it is a prime number.</strong></p>
